 | | The Senate is rendered especially powerless by a clause in the Constitution Act, 1867, that permits the Governor General (with the approval of the Queen) to appoint up to eight extra senators. |  | | The last major bill defeated in the Senate came in 1991, when a bill passed by the Commons restricting abortion was rejected in the Upper House by a tied vote. |  | | This restriction on the power of the Senate is not merely a matter of convention, but is explicitly stated in the Constitution Act, 1867. |

 | | Joyce Fairbairn (born November 6 1936) is a Canadian Senator and the first woman to serve as Leader of the Government in the Senate. |  | | She is presently Chair of the Standing Senate Committee on Agriculture and Forestry, and the Special Senate Committee on the Anti-terrorism Act. |  | | When the Liberals returned to power after the 1993 election, Prime Minister Jean Chrétien appointed Fairbairn to the Canadian Cabinet as Government Leader in the Senate and Minister with special responsibility for Literacy. |
